X5770 X5840b It is proposed that Wor.{Arthur Wormald - General Works Manager} and myself will bring a car to Le CanadelHenry Royce's French residence. The car we shall have ready will be a 20 HP. fitted with the following new parts. The Coachbuilders have not been able to keep their promise as regards the body for EAC-V11. (1) Cast dash. (2) Radiator with vertical shutters. (3) New controls on instrument board. (4) Mixture control on column. (5) New petrol tank with reserve. (6) Latest type Firths springs. (7) Low geared axle - 10 X 47. (8) Spring loaded cross steering tube. (9) Weaker springs in side steering tube. (10) Artillery wheels. (11) Zenith petrol filter. (12) Hobson petrol gauge. (13) New battery box support. (14) Hydraulic shock dampers all round. (15) Improved undershield. (16) Aluminium induction pipe. (17) Servo plate with springs to give flexibility. contd :- | ||
